Northrop Grumman Mission Systems is looking for you to join our team as a* Payload Operator Field Engineer Level 2 or 3* for deployment to overseas locations.
While this OCONUS ( Outside the Continental U.S.) position reports to the San Diego Field Engineering office, the candidate can be based anywhere in the USA, with no relocation required. However, it requires extensive travel (up to 75%) to classified/restricted, hazardous duty locations, including multi-month overseas deployments. A US home of record is required.Note: As an international assignee, you will be eligible to receive international assignment benefits, allowances and/or premiums negotiated between Northrop Grumman and the customer which will be communicated to you in advance of your assignment start date and memorialized in an International Assignment Agreement ("IAA") between you and the Company.What You'll get to Do:Have an opportunity to travel to sustained operational locations overseas and develop your technical expertise across the engineering spectrum. Be part of our field engineering team that operates and maintains complex tactical communication systems worldwide. You'll also get to: Support flight line by performing preflight system tests and configuring payloads Perform preventative and corrective maintenance Perform system and computer maintenance Operate and control data links during operational missions Perform COMSEC Key Management* Perform remote control and operations of a communications payload* Work closely with the Active Duty/Government customer and collaborate with internal Northrop Grumman engineering teams This position may be filled as a Payload Operator Field Engineer Level 2 or Payload Operator Field Engineer Level 3.Basic Qualifications Payload Operator Field Engineer Level 2:* Bachelor of Science degree 2+ years' experience; an additional 4 years experience may be considered in lieu of a degree.* Strong knowledge, understanding & experience with operating Military radios or communications systems.* Strong knowledge, understanding & experience with operating Link 16 and SADL network equipment.* Experience handling COMSEC materials, following security guidance/procedures, and operating the Simple Key Loader (SKL).* Must pass a physical health assessment and meet the minimal standards of fitness in alignment with AFCENT requirements.* Candidate will be required to perform physically demanding work, to include working in austere, restricted access spaces on US Military installations, sitting and/or standing for long periods of time, up to 12 hours per day.* Must be willing and able to travel up to 75% (some travel to hazardous deployment areas) and multi-month overseas deployments.* U.S. Citizenship and a current / active DoD Secret level clearance required.Basic Qualifications Payload Operator Field Engineer Level 3:* Bachelor of Science degree 5+ years' experience; an additional 4 years experience may be considered in lieu of a degree.* Strong knowledge, understanding & experience with operating Military radios or communications systems.* Strong knowledge, understanding & experience with operating Link 16 and SADL network equipment.* Experience handling COMSEC materials, following security guidance/procedures, and operating the Simple Key Loader (SKL).* Must pass a physical health assessment and meet the minimal standards of fitness in alignment with AFCENT requirements.* Candidate will be required to perform physically demanding work, to include working in austere, restricted access spaces on US Military installations, sitting and/or standing for long periods of time, up to 12 hours per day.* Must be willing and able to travel up to 75% (some travel to hazardous deployment areas) and multi-month overseas deployments.* U.S. Citizenship and a current / active DoD Secret level clearance required.Preferred Qualifications:* Experience capturing and reporting operational metrics.* Progression in Joint Interoperability & Data Link Training Center (JID-TC) training pipeline (JT-101 thru JDNO).* Broad experience with the operation, configuration, and maintenance of military communications systems and radios.* Knowledge with military tactical data links (JREAP-C), radios operations (load, program, and troubleshoot), and RF theory.* Knowledge of VMF, SAT-J and/or JREAP.* Experience with operating radio equipment (PRC-117, MIDS JTRS) and general RF knowledge. Experience with military aircraft operations.
